Where Dortmund moves

Dortmund works off the Westenhellweg, one of Germany's busiest shopping streets, with the illuminated Dortmunder U standing as the modern city symbol on the old brewery tower. The Alter Markt and Friedensplatz hold the civic core, the Kreuzviertel keeps the cafe and student crowd, and Signal Iduna Park drops a packed Borussia Dortmund matchday into the city on fixture days. Phoenix-See draws leisure to the old steelworks. The Stadtbahn moves the whole city. Buy the Westenhellweg daytime daypart and the stadium matchday peak.

  • Dortmund is the largest city of the Ruhr area, home to about 603,000 residents and the ninth-largest city in Germany (2024).
  • The wider Metropole Ruhr region holds around 5.1 million people, one of the largest urban areas in Europe.
  • Dortmund Airport handled a record 3.1 million passengers in 2024, up about 7 percent year on year.
  • The Dortmunder U, the 1920s brewery tower topped by the illuminated U since 1968, is the city's modern symbol and an arts centre since 2010.
  • Signal Iduna Park, home of Borussia Dortmund, is Germany's largest stadium near 81,000, with the Yellow Wall, the largest standing terrace in European football.
